# Flaglight Rollouts — Approvals

Quick version for on-call: any rollout touching more than 5% of traffic needs an approval in Flaglight before the ramp continues. Kill switches don't need approval — just flip them and note it in the incident channel. Scheduled ramps pause automatically if error budget burns hot. If you're stuck at 2 a.m. with a pending approval, there's one person authorized to override, and that's the approver below.

account owner for tagep-bafof: Norael Gilax Juleth

### Audit item 14: Parceline tracking webhook

Verify the Parceline webhook signs every delivery event with the rotating secret. Check: signature header present, replay window under five minutes, failed deliveries retried max three times, payloads scrubbed of recipient details. Flag anything older than the last key rotation. Record findings in the audit sheet. Direct all questions to the accountable owner named below.

named custodian: Zormir Jorir

**First Day — Night Shift Checklist: New Fourth Floor**

The new fourth floor at Quillstone Tower opened this week and is now part of the standard night-shift walk-through at Ardenvale Systems. Confirm the fire doors are closed, lights are off in the open-plan area, and the plant room is locked. The stairwell door to the fourth floor requires separate entry. Use the door-pass code below.

door code, tajof-kageg: bdg-QVDCE-3